  abstract = {Over the past decade, the sustainability of the pay-as-you-go pension schemes has become a major concern for the Tunisian government, because of pension funds’ deteriorating finances. These regimes are affected by a demographic change in the Tunisian population worsened by the economic difficulties facing the country. Today, public authorities are aware that the current pension system no longer meets efficiency requirements. It then becomes necessary to examine the future of pension funds in the absence of reforms that are constantly being delayed from year to year. This paper aims first at describing the financial equilibrium parameters of the pay-as-you-go pension scheme and its interaction with the economic and demographic spheres. Second, it tries to assess the evolution of the pension funds’ budget deficit over the long term, if legislation is maintained unchanged.},
